The number of miles is less of a concern than the maintenance done to it. You should be able to tell if it was taken care of or not. Check the oil level, but pay attention to the color of the oil. He's a racer, but he may or may not take good care of it.
That brake/clutch pedal trick may or may not work. My '96 Bronco has 235K miles, looks great, and has no real pedal wear. From the ad, it could well be a 70K car.
Some things to look for are the torque boxes (where the rear lower control arms meet to the frame). Heavy use of the pedal can distort them and then you have problems. Also, watch for rust in the rear quarters and hatch (or a bad repair job on those areas).
